Message ID | 1547808495-19509-3-git-send-email-uli+renesas@fpond.eu (mailing list archive) |
---|---|
State | Accepted |
Commit | 055d15a88f66b096ca4df7cde83a80b80cd22dff |
Delegated to: | Simon Horman |
Headers | show |
Series | ARM: shmobile: r8a7779: HSCIF support | expand |
Hi Uli, On Fri, Jan 18, 2019 at 11:48 AM Ulrich Hecht <uli+renesas@fpond.eu> wrote: > Based on Rev. 1.00 of the R-Car H1 datasheet. > > Signed-off-by: Ulrich Hecht <uli+renesas@fpond.eu> Thanks for the update! > --- a/arch/arm/boot/dts/r8a7779.dtsi > +++ b/arch/arm/boot/dts/r8a7779.dtsi > + hscif1: serial@ffe49000 { > + compatible = "renesas,hscif-r8a7779", > + "renesas,rcar-gen1-hscif", "renesas,hscif"; > + reg = <0xffe49000 96>; > + interrupts = <GIC_SPI 95 IRQ_TYPE_LEVEL_HIGH>; > + clocks = <&mstp0_clks R8A7779_CLK_HSCIF1, Missing closing ">". With the above fixed: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be> Gr{oetje,eeting}s, Geert
On Fri, Jan 18, 2019 at 11:48:15AM +0100, Ulrich Hecht wrote: > Based on Rev. 1.00 of the R-Car H1 datasheet. > > Signed-off-by: Ulrich Hecht <uli+renesas@fpond.eu> Thanks, This looks fine to me but I will wait to see if there are other reviews before applying. Reviewed-by: Simon Horman <horms+renesas@verge.net.au>
On Fri, Jan 18, 2019 at 12:58:55PM +0100, Geert Uytterhoeven wrote: > Hi Uli, > > On Fri, Jan 18, 2019 at 11:48 AM Ulrich Hecht <uli+renesas@fpond.eu> wrote: > > Based on Rev. 1.00 of the R-Car H1 datasheet. > > > > Signed-off-by: Ulrich Hecht <uli+renesas@fpond.eu> > > Thanks for the update! > > > --- a/arch/arm/boot/dts/r8a7779.dtsi > > +++ b/arch/arm/boot/dts/r8a7779.dtsi > > > + hscif1: serial@ffe49000 { > > + compatible = "renesas,hscif-r8a7779", > > + "renesas,rcar-gen1-hscif", "renesas,hscif"; > > + reg = <0xffe49000 96>; > > + interrupts = <GIC_SPI 95 IRQ_TYPE_LEVEL_HIGH>; > > + clocks = <&mstp0_clks R8A7779_CLK_HSCIF1, > > Missing closing ">". > > With the above fixed: >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be> Thanks, applied with that fixed. Ulrich, do we need a patch to add the renesas,hscif-r8a7779 binding?
Hi Simon, On Fri, Jan 18, 2019 at 1:18 PM Simon Horman <horms@verge.net.au> wrote: > On Fri, Jan 18, 2019 at 12:58:55PM +0100, Geert Uytterhoeven wrote: > > On Fri, Jan 18, 2019 at 11:48 AM Ulrich Hecht <uli+renesas@fpond.eu> wrote: > > > --- a/arch/arm/boot/dts/r8a7779.dtsi > > > +++ b/arch/arm/boot/dts/r8a7779.dtsi > > > > > + hscif1: serial@ffe49000 { > > > + compatible = "renesas,hscif-r8a7779", > > > + "renesas,rcar-gen1-hscif", "renesas,hscif"; > > > + reg = <0xffe49000 96>; > > > + interrupts = <GIC_SPI 95 IRQ_TYPE_LEVEL_HIGH>; > > > + clocks = <&mstp0_clks R8A7779_CLK_HSCIF1, > > > > Missing closing ">". > > > > With the above fixed: > >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be> > > Thanks, applied with that fixed. Thanks! > Ulrich, do we need a patch to add the renesas,hscif-r8a7779 binding? I believe you were CCed by Greg's bot for patch "dt-bindings: serial: sh-sci: Document r8a7778/9 HSCIF bindings" added to tty-testing Gr{oetje,eeting}s, Geert
On Fri, Jan 18, 2019 at 01:48:41PM +0100, Geert Uytterhoeven wrote: > Hi Simon, > > On Fri, Jan 18, 2019 at 1:18 PM Simon Horman <horms@verge.net.au> wrote: > > On Fri, Jan 18, 2019 at 12:58:55PM +0100, Geert Uytterhoeven wrote: > > > On Fri, Jan 18, 2019 at 11:48 AM Ulrich Hecht <uli+renesas@fpond.eu> wrote: > > > > --- a/arch/arm/boot/dts/r8a7779.dtsi > > > > +++ b/arch/arm/boot/dts/r8a7779.dtsi > > > > > > > + hscif1: serial@ffe49000 { > > > > + compatible = "renesas,hscif-r8a7779", > > > > + "renesas,rcar-gen1-hscif", "renesas,hscif"; > > > > + reg = <0xffe49000 96>; > > > > + interrupts = <GIC_SPI 95 IRQ_TYPE_LEVEL_HIGH>; > > > > + clocks = <&mstp0_clks R8A7779_CLK_HSCIF1, > > > > > > Missing closing ">". > > > > > > With the above fixed: > > >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be> > > > > Thanks, applied with that fixed. > > Thanks! > > > Ulrich, do we need a patch to add the renesas,hscif-r8a7779 binding? > > I believe you were CCed by Greg's bot for > > patch "dt-bindings: serial: sh-sci: Document r8a7778/9 HSCIF > bindings" added to tty-testing Thanks, indeed I was.
diff --git a/arch/arm/boot/dts/r8a7779.dtsi b/arch/arm/boot/dts/r8a7779.dtsi index 3bc133d..34e468c 100644 --- a/arch/arm/boot/dts/r8a7779.dtsi +++ b/arch/arm/boot/dts/r8a7779.dtsi @@ -287,6 +287,32 @@ status = "disabled"; }; + hscif0: serial@ffe48000 { + compatible = "renesas,hscif-r8a7779", + "renesas,rcar-gen1-hscif", "renesas,hscif"; + reg = <0xffe48000 96>; + interrupts = <GIC_SPI 94 IRQ_TYPE_LEVEL_HIGH>; + clocks = <&mstp0_clks R8A7779_CLK_HSCIF0>, + <&cpg_clocks R8A7779_CLK_S>, + <&scif_clk>; + clock-names = "fck", "brg_int", "scif_clk"; + power-domains = <&cpg_clocks>; + status = "disabled"; + }; + + hscif1: serial@ffe49000 { + compatible = "renesas,hscif-r8a7779", + "renesas,rcar-gen1-hscif", "renesas,hscif"; + reg = <0xffe49000 96>; + interrupts = <GIC_SPI 95 IRQ_TYPE_LEVEL_HIGH>; + clocks = <&mstp0_clks R8A7779_CLK_HSCIF1, + <&cpg_clocks R8A7779_CLK_S>, + <&scif_clk>; + clock-names = "fck", "brg_int", "scif_clk"; + power-domains = <&cpg_clocks>; + status = "disabled"; + }; + pfc: pin-controller@fffc0000 { compatible = "renesas,pfc-r8a7779"; reg = <0xfffc0000 0x23c>;
Based on Rev. 1.00 of the R-Car H1 datasheet. Signed-off-by: Ulrich Hecht <uli+renesas@fpond.eu> --- arch/arm/boot/dts/r8a7779.dtsi | 26 ++++++++++++++++++++++++++ 1 file changed, 26 insertions(+)